Change and Development

An organization is always changing to fit its surroundings. Changes in technology, government policies, the level of competition, and other things can often make it hard for a business to stay in business. India’s “Ideal Java” brand of two-wheeler went out of business because the company didn’t pay attention to what consumers wanted in terms of fuel efficiency.

A company needs to be aware of these changes and be able to adapt. Managers help their organizations by preparing for these changes (through careful planning, forecasting, and allocating of resources) and acting in response. Effective managers seek out new information and take action, instead of allowing it to come to them or catching them off guard. Many businesses today give hiring managers who are flexible the most attention. AT&T employees say, “If you hire people who don’t like surprises, you probably aren’t hiring the right people.”

Making Processes that Work Well

The goal of management in any business is to get the most out of the materials and labor that are available. It uses specialized information, top-notch services, and the latest technology to cut costs, boost productivity, and get better results. Those in charge of a company make it their job to coordinate and standardize processes so they can reach this goal.

What is Rule in Management?

A business rule is a true/false expression that limits a business aspect. Business rules regulate and control business operations. The rules of a business determine and constrain how it operates.
